Adjuvant interferon for melanoma

K. Wheatley* and N. Ives

University of Birmingham Clinical Trials Unit, Park Grange, Birmingham, UK (E-mail: k.wheatley@bham.ac.uk)

The first 10% of the full text of this article appears below.

In their recent review, Punt and Eggermont [1] state that "combined data from low-dose IFN-{alpha} [interferon-{alpha}] trials does not suggest a benefit in ... DFS [disease-free survival]". This conclusion is inconsistent with the results of a meta-analysis of these trials [2]. It is surprising that Punt and Eggermont [1] do not mention this study, especially as the latter . . .
